Ava Duvernay Is Interested In Aziah “Zola” King’s Twitter Story
“In India reading #Zola. Drama, humor, action, suspense, character development. She can write! There’s so much untapped talent in the hood. x”
“I see you sis! I need the book. What’s good? Best seller in waiting. xo”
Aziah King, who has since deleted her tweets may be turning her Twitter story into a best seller after all. She tweeted that she’s taking her work to her Lawyer to patent her story.
got WAY more attention than I ever could’ve fathomed….literally having a meeting with my lawyer tomorrow to patent this…cus jesus christ.
Until we get a sequel story or actual movie, check out what other celebs Zola’s story caught the eye of.
